The Mechanical Engineering PhD represents a joint academic and investigative partnership between the University of Texas at San Antonio and the Southwest Research Institute, a globally recognized nonprofit research organization specializing in applied sciences and technological innovations. Students develop specialized knowledge in fields crucial to San Antonio, Texas, and national priorities, including Thermal and Fluid Systems, Mechanical Design, Materials Science, and Biomechanical Engineering.
The Mechanical Engineering Department provides graduate programs such as a Master of Science in Advanced Manufacturing and Enterprise Engineering, a Master of Science in Aerospace Engineering, along with both Master's and PhD options in Mechanical Engineering. Additionally, it features a Graduate Certificate program in Aerospace Engineering.

Qualification Requirements

Required Degree - Bachelor's Degree from an accredited college or university in the United States or have proof of equivalent training at a foreign institution.
Minimum GPA - 3.0 (on a 4.0 scale) Departments may consider GPA of last 60 semester credit hours
Coursework - 18 credit hours in an area related to this graduate degree and at least 12 hours must be at the upper-division level.
Transcripts - Required from all institutions attended, international transcripts must be recorded/translated to English
Credential Evaluation - Required if you have earned university-level credit from foreign institutions. Submit an evaluation of your transcripts from Educational Credential Evaluators (ECE) directly from the graduate admission application platform
English Language Proficiency - 550 TOEFL Paper / 79 TOEFL Internet / 6.5 IELTS
Purpose Statement - Required
Resume - Required
Letters of Recommendation - 2 academic or professional reference(s) demonstrating your attributes for successful completion of this program (you will request these through the Graduate Admissions Application, let your recommenders know of your deadline to ensure submissions are on time)
